A beloved family pet that was seriously injured in a fatal crash on the Marlow Bypass has sadly passed away.

Grieving friends of car crash victim Janice Swain, 43, who died on Monday, September 12, set about raising £7,000 to help treat her pet Peaches, who was badly injured in the same crash.

Despite beating their fundraising target to pay for her veterinary treatment, the albino boxer tragically died on Tuesday.

Jake Stenning, who set up the fundraising page said he was “gutted” that the pet had passed away, reportedly from a twisted stomach.

He said: “She never went anywhere without her mum who sadly died in the accident so it's great that she can be with her.”

Ms Swain, a former Great Marlow School pupil, grew up in Marlow but lived in High Wycombe.

Her 18-year-old daughter Georgia was also injured in the horror crash but miraculously survived.
